The Attic Water Removal Process: What to Expect
With water removal, our team follows a strict process to ensure your attic is safe and dry. We’ll start by assessing the damage, then use specialized equipment to extract water and dry out the area. Our technicians are IICRC-certified and trained to handle even the toughest water removal jobs. We’ll work efficiently to get your attic back to normal, usually within 3-5 days.
Assessment and Planning
We’ll send a team to assess the damage and create a customized plan to get your attic dry. Our technicians will identify the source of the water and develop a strategy to fix it.
Water Extraction
We’ll use industrial-grade pumps and vacuums to remove standing water from your attic. Our equipment is designed to handle large volumes of water quickly and efficiently.
Drying and Dehumidification
Our team will use specialized equipment to dry out your attic, including dehumidifiers and air movers. This ensures your attic is completely dry and free of moisture.
Sanitizing and Disinfecting
We’ll use eco-friendly cleaning products to sanitize and disinfect your attic, ensuring it’s safe for you and your family to inhabit.
Final Inspection and Cleanup
Our team will conduct a final inspection to ensure your attic is completely dry and free of damage. We’ll also clean up any debris and leave your attic looking like new.

Attic Water Removal Cost in Treasure Island, FL
The cost of attic water removal can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ions in Treasure Island, FL. Here are some estimated price ranges for common services:
| Service | Typical Price Range | What Affects Cost |
|---|---|---|
| Water extraction |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Drying and dehumidification | $1,000 – $3,500 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Sanitizing and disinfecting | $200 – $1,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Final inspection and cleanup |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Equipment rental and usage | $500 – $2,000 | Size of affected area, severity of damage |
| Insurance claims and documentation | $0 – $1,000 | Severity of damage, complexity of claims process |

Q: How do I prevent water damage in my attic?
A: To prevent water damage in your attic, make sure to inspect your roof regularly for signs of damage or wear. Also, ensure your gutters are clear and functioning properly, and consider installing a gutter guard to prevent debris from entering your gutters.
